Photoreactor design for aerosol photopolymerisation

A 2nd generation of aerosol photoreactor professionally designed by PESCHL is built It is destined to be put to the market and meet well defined specifications nonsticking wall reactor positive radiation geometry with linear LED arrays modular volume mirrorlike polished interior trim

Monitoring flash kinetics

Fast kinetics of thiolene miniemulsion in the matter seconds are addressed by timeresolved techniques such as realtime nearinfrared or Raman spectroscopy

Data Management Plan (DMP)

The consortium will take part to the Open Research Data Pilot ORD Pilot whose focus is on encouraging good data management by offering access and reuse of the research data generated by PHOTOEMULSION The typical data to be covered include the underlying data ie the data needed to validate the results presented in the scientific publication and other raw data not directly attributable to a publication but judged relevant according to the judgement of the project coordinator and his partners Firstly the stakeholders commit to deposit these research data in a research data repository online research data archive eg OpenAIRE Secondly they will take measures to enable third parties to access and exploit these new data free of any charges the abovementioned research data In order to conciliate best research practice and obligation to protect results our approach in terms of research data will be to be as open as possible and as closed as necessary This means that some selected sensitive datasets will not be made accessible because for example they can reasonably be expected to be commercially or industrially exploited or for other legitimate reasons that could be justified by the coordinator
